Flexible Dimensional Configurations
The cornerstone of Herochu’s customizable approach is the ability to tailor the physical dimensions of the storage units. The system is available in a wide array of standard and custom sizes, including 3015mm, 4015mm, 4020mm, 6015mm, 6020mm, and 6025mm configurations. This variety ensures that whether a facility stores small intricate blanks or massive architectural panels, there is a Herochu unit designed to accommodate them.
Moreover, the number of floors within the storage tower is adjustable, typically ranging from 8 to 13 levels. This modularity allows facility planners to maximize the cubic volume of their warehouse. If a building has exceptionally high ceilings, Herochu can engineer a taller unit to exploit that verticality. Conversely, for facilities with height restrictions, a wider or more compact footprint can be designed. This “fit-to-space” philosophy ensures that clients get the maximum possible storage density for their specific real estate.
Integration with Production Ecosystems
A truly customizable solution must do more than just store materials; it must communicate with the rest of the factory floor. Herochu’s Customizable Automatic Sheet Material Storage is designed with connectivity in mind. It supports seamless integration with Enterprise Resource Planning (ERP) and Manufacturing Execution Systems (MES).

By connecting the storage system to the central management software, factories can achieve a synchronized workflow. When a job order is generated in the ERP, the instruction can be sent directly to the Herochu storage unit to retrieve the necessary raw materials automatically. This reduces the communication lag between the planning office and the warehouse floor. Furthermore, the system can be physically integrated with manipulators, stacker cranes, and automated guided vehicles (AGVs), creating a continuous flow of materials from storage to processing without manual intervention.
Adapting to Load and Usage Requirements
Customization also extends to the internal mechanics and load capacities. Depending on the nature of the materials stored—be it thin gauge aluminum or thick armor plate—the load per layer can be specified at 3 tons or 5 tons. The plate support mechanisms can also be selected based on the fragility of the material surface. For high-finish metals, specialized supports can be chosen to prevent scratching or marring during the storage cycle. This attention to detail ensures that the quality of the raw material is preserved right up until the moment it enters the cutting machine.
